The bronze color is a very pretty burnt red-orange, and not too saturated/neon. The material is soft and stretchy, and there are no itchy tags. Very comfortable. As for sizing, the XS worked for me (32C/34B). I feel like the S, which I also considered before going with the XS, would have felt much too big -- even with the XS I have to use some of the "triangle" part of the top to tie the thicker ties tight enough to feel snug.
